Heads up: if the Lintrock baseline file in the Quarrow repo drifts from main, CI fails with a "stale baseline" error even when the code is fine. Quick fix is to regenerate the baseline on a clean checkout and re-push. If a customer build is blocked, confirm the failing run matches the token below before escalating.

build token for yadug-yagag: htk21_c863c33eb8b82c0c9c152

Internal Memo — Marketing Budget Reduction

To the incoming director: marketing spend is cut 18% effective next quarter. Rationale: softer pipeline at Brindlecote Media and the delayed Farrow campaign. Sponsorships end first; retained agencies renegotiate by month-end. Digital spend holds flat. Headcount unaffected for now. Regional events consolidate into two flagship dates, both in Kellsmere. Expect pushback from the field teams; hold the line until the Q2 review. Context for these decisions appears in the confidential note directly below.

confidential, hawif-faweg: Headcount on the Ulaix team goes from 3 to 120 by the end of April. Gross margin on Ulaix came in at 10 percent against a plan of 10 percent.

Subject: Memtrace cut-over complete

Team,

Cut-over to Memtrace v2 for GPU memory profiling finished last night. Old v1 agents are disabled; any tickets referencing v1 dashboards should be closed as resolved-by-migration. Sampling overhead is now under 2% and allocation traces include kernel names. Known gap: profiles older than 30 days were not migrated. Point customers at the v2 docs for setup questions. For reference when troubleshooting, the agent now runs with the following configuration.

settings of bagaf-bawip:
[aldax]
port = 5000
region = south-4
host = aldax.brasklabs.corp
team = brivan
timeout_ms = 2000
retries = 2

## Alert: Deep-Link Routing Failures

This alert fires when the Pellwick mobile app's deep-link router returns a fallback rate above 5% over ten minutes. Users tapping campaign links land on the home screen instead of the target view. Usual causes: a stale route manifest or an unregistered link pattern from a new campaign. Check the routing dashboard first and note the failing pattern. Escalations about this alert should be sent to the mobile platform team at the address below.

alerts address for kafof-bagag: kasael@olvarqdyn.corp